The Price of Peace

Oil prices, a barometer of global economic health, have been on a rollercoaster ride. The mere suggestion of a framework agreement to end the war sent prices tumbling, only to rebound as doubts resurfaced. This volatility underscores the profound impact of geopolitical tensions on energy markets.

A Stalled Strait

Despite diplomatic progress, the Strait of Hormuz remains a bottleneck. The constraint on traffic highlights the fragility of energy flows in the region and the challenges of managing such a critical chokepoint.

What many people don't realize is that the Strait of Hormuz is not just a strategic asset but also a potential liability. Its very importance makes it a target, and any disruption can have far-reaching consequences.

Tightening the Noose

Physical crude markets are experiencing tightness, with declining inventories supporting oil prices. The EIA's confirmation of this trend adds another layer of complexity to the energy landscape.
